Turkey Mountain Recreation Center is a park in Georgia, at a recorded 207 m. Mill Creek Mountain stands 545 m to the north-northeast, 21 miles off. The nearest named place is Armuchee Park, a park 1.7 miles away. Ridge and Valley Scenic Byway passes 2.5 miles off.

Local time (America/New_York).
Months averaging 50–80 °F: Mar–Jun, Aug–Nov.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g °F | 42 | 46 | 53 | 61 | 70 | 77 | 80 | 80 | 74 | 62 | 51 | 45 |
| Precip in | 5.0 | 4.8 | 5.0 | 4.5 | 3.8 | 3.8 | 3.7 | 3.8 | 3.4 | 3.8 | 4.2 | 5.0 |
1991–2020 U.S. Climate Normals, NOAA NCEI — Rome R B Russell AP, 3 mi away.
